Abstract
The present invention provides a hydraulic pump for use in driving a load with a control modulation system which modulates a primary control signal in order to accommodate variations in secondary changeable parameters which require control at a higher frequency or have a lower latency.

19. A fluid working machine having:
-
one or more working chambers of cyclically varying volume; one or more inlet valves; one or more outlet valves; a rotating shaft driven by or driving a load; a controller, for receiving data on a first changeable parameter and controlling the opening and closing sequence of said valves able to selectively enable said individual working chambers separately on each of the expansion and contraction strokes of said chambers, so as to supply or accept fluid in accordance with said first changeable parameter, a monitor, for monitoring a second changeable parameter requiring control at a higher frequency or having a lower latency than said first changeable parameter;
wherein said controller monitors said second changeable parameter and modifies the valve actuation to supply or accept fluid demand in accordance with a combination of said first and said second changeable parameter.
